Our treasurer reported on a very successful Bunnings barbecue.
We would like to thank Donna, Tim and Issie McRae for helping to man the barbecue, and also thanks to others who offered help.
Margaret Hasler, Lyn Lieschke and Lyn Jacobsen attended the Group Cultural Day at Wagga and performed a TV ad skit which won first place in that section.
Marie Solyk and Lyn Jacobsen attended Murray Group’s International Day, which was most informative and enjoyable, bringing back lots of memories for Marie.
We are changing our meeting days to Thursdays for the next couple of months.
Lyn Jacobsen was chosen as one of the cooks on the Daily Advertiser Online “Cooking with Nana” show, so she chose to demonstrate making a date loaf.
Our yearly six months of cooking goodies for the Hilltop Carer’s Accommodation clients is now finished until next January, and president Lyn thanked all members for their contributions during that time.
Lyn read an old poem, written at the time the Rand-Henty Railway Line commenced in the 1920s as many names are still in the districts.
Land Cookery was a chocolate sponge with equal firsts, Margaret Hasler and Lyn Jacobsen. Gluten-free chocolate fingers was won by Lyn Jacobsen, with Margaret Hasler second.
Next month, the competition is date loaf and six Honey Jumbles, three with white icing and three made with pink.
The recipes are in the June 2018 Journal and must be used in both items.
Next meeting Thursday, July 12 at the Commercial Club, Albury, starting at 10.30am.
